Franklin Pierce Places Fourth at Blazer Invitational
Jasinksi cards 77 for fourth place individual finish, misses playoff by a stroke
CHICOPEE, Mass. (May 3, 2005) - The Franklin Pierce men's golf team placed fourth out of eight teams at the Blazer Inviational, hosted by Elms College, at the 6,742-yard par-71 Chicopee Country Club over the weekend.
Franklin Pierce posted a 334 team score, finishing 14 strokes behind host Elms who took the team title with a 320 team score. Husson College (327) was second and Western New England College (328) was third.
Freshman Craig Jasinski (Chelmsford, Mass./Chelmsford) carded a 77 for the Ravens, finishing just one stroke off the pace of the leaders. Neil Daigneault of Elms won a three-way playoff after posting a round of 76 to take win medallist honors.
Freshman Nathan Vassill (Biddeford, Maine/Biddeford) posted an 83 to place ninth overall, while senior Nick Matulonis (Springfield, Vt./Springfield) registered an 85 to finish 16th.
Franklin Pierce rounds out its 2004-05 season when it hosts the Franklin Pierce Invitational on Wednesday at noon.
